Al Jouf Agricultural proposes capital increase with 4.5m new shares

Al Jouf Agricultural Development Company plans to boost its capital by issuing 4.5 million new shares to Almunajem Foods, increasing the latter's stake.

The board of directors of Al Jouf Agricultural Development Company has recommended, via circulation, increasing the company’s capital by issuing 4,500,000 new ordinary shares, representing 15% of the current capital and 13.04% of the capital after the increase.

The company stated that the nominal value of each new share is 10 riyals (SAR), with the offering price set at 52.5 riyals per share, bringing the total value of the offering to 236.2 million riyals.

Al Jouf Agricultural Development added that pre-emptive rights will be suspended for this offering, as Almunajem Foods Company will subscribe to all the newly issued shares.

Following the capital increase, Almunajem Foods’ ownership in Al Jouf Agricultural Development will rise to 20.3%, including its current stake.
